Trust funds

Mesothelioma victims require financial compensation for medical expenses, lost income, and pain and suffering. One way to get this cash is through asbestos trust funds. A mesothelioma lawyer can help you decide on your legal options and file a claim for trust funds. A lawyer can help you locate an asbestos company that will take care of your case. They can assist you in obtaining for asbestos trust payouts that range from $500,000 to $1 million.

Asbestos trusts are the pools of money that asbestos manufacturers have set aside to pay compensation to patients suffering from mesothelioma as well as other asbestos-related diseases. These funds are controlled by the U.S. Bankruptcy Code and are meant to provide compensation for those who have suffered from to negligent asbestos exposure.

The mesothelioma payment amount from a trust fund can vary considerably and is contingent upon the severity of your asbestos-related illness, past and future losses as well as whether you worked at one or more asbestos-related companies. Certain trusts have a percentage that they will pay out for each claim. The percentages vary between 1-100% of the total value of the claim.

Statute of limitations

To receive compensation, victims must file a claim within the statute of limitation. This time frame varies according to state and type of claim. The majority of personal injury and wrongful death lawsuits have limits of between one and three years. There are exceptions and extensions for special cases. Mesothelioma lawyers can help clients understand local statutes of limitations and how they are applicable to their cases.

Asbestos victims can be compensated for medical costs, lost wages and other expenses. However they must act swiftly to ensure that the statute of limitations does not expire. An attorney with mesothelioma may assist victims in determining their asbestos claim timelines and assist them to start a lawsuit as soon as they can.

The time limit for mesothelioma claims is dependent on many factors which include whether the victim is a plaintiff or a survivor of family members or a state in which they reside, the place where they reside when they were exposed and if the case is filed by the victim as a plaintiff. The time limit for mesothelioma lawsuits is usually shorter than other personal injury lawsuits. This is due to the long latency of m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ases.

Certain asbestos trusts have their own rules for the time limit to submit asbestos claims. Mesothelioma Trusts typically require that patients submit claims three years following the diagnosis.

Furthermore, the time period for mesothelioma patients could be tolled or extended when they are diagnosed with more than one form of asbestos-related disease. This includes mesothelioma and asbestosis and pleural effusion.

In certain circumstances, the statute of limitations may be extended or shortened in cases where the victim is an active duty soldier. This is due to the fact that soldiers are typically exposed to asbestos in their military service and must comply with different laws.

An attorney for mesothelioma claim can assist patients in seeking other compensation sources if the statute of limitations has expired. For example, they can help patients file a lawsuit in a different jurisdiction or seeking asbestos trust funds or veterans benefits.
